Output 64364514da668560f7e89e52fbb190b2a98d35e73e8b990d275fe0989a86923d:2

value
384705
script pubkey
OP_0 OP_PUSHBYTES_20 e3d7822786a75802b8c1b7cec0cb9d6857c5bd86
address
bc1qu0tcyfux5avq9wxpkl8vpjuadptut0vx34x396
transaction
64364514da668560f7e89e52fbb190b2a98d35e73e8b990d275fe0989a86923d